Mandalorian2011 0 Posted April 28, 2012 I was playing a single player game today and ran into something new which I did not know how to proceed. In a prior turn, I just killed off the last creature in the staging area, leaving it empty for the next round. I had 7 of 8 progress tokens on the quest card. During the next questing phase, I drew a location that had a threat strength of 2. I quested 3 allies/heros and had a willpower of 3. I win the questing phase by 1. I need one progress token to complete the quest and win the round. However, my question was, since I just drew a location, does that progress token go to the new location that I just drew (I have not traveled there yet)? Or do I send the progress token to the quest card, therefore winning the game. I think it is the latter, but just wanted someone's opinion. Quote Share this post Link to post Share on other sites
richsabre 358 Posted April 28, 2012 you only travel to locations by choice (or if you draw a card saying you have to), therefore the tokens go onto the quest Quote Share this post Link to post Share on other sites
